About The Position

Responsible for providing supportive services for those housing, assessing clients’ needs and qualifications for multiple programs, and developing a treatment plan for their goals. Meets with clients in their homes, in the community, or the office for training and skill development. Assists with any application that is related to housing to find, acquire, and maintain stable housing.

Responsibilities

  • Providing supportive services for those housing.
  • Assessing clients’ needs and qualifications for multiple programs.
  • Developing a treatment plan for their goals.
  • Meeting with clients in their homes, in the community, or the office for training and skill development.
  • Assisting with any application that is related to housing to find, acquire, and maintain stable housing.
  • Conducts monthly home visits for housing clients.
  • Communicates with staff and coworkers about clients’ needs.
  • Attends monthly/quarterly housing program conference calls.
  • Attends yearly training for housing programs.
  • Maintains HIPAA and client confidentiality at all times.
  • Teaches clients communication, resume, coping skills, problem-solving, interview, and computer skills in the community or the office.
  • Teaches clients “good tenant skills” in the community or the office.
  • Meets with staff and community stakeholders to educate them on programs that are provided and how clients qualify for them.
  • Responsible for adhering to billing and reporting standards for multiple housing grants.
  • Meets with clients and assesses housing needs and develops treatment plans for the client’s goals/needs.
  • Meets with clients in the community to assist with any housing-related activities; Social Security, Food Stamps, HUD, rent assistance, issues with landlord/other tenants, etc.
